HCRM博客

数据抓包与分析实战指南

什么是抓包?

数据抓包与分析实战指南-图1

抓包(Packet Sniffing)是一种网络数据包捕获技术,通过拦截网络传输过程中的数据包,对网络流量进行分析,从而了解网络运行状态、排查网络故障、分析网络安全问题等,抓包工具可以捕获网络中传输的数据包,并将其转换为可读的格式,以便进行分析。

抓包工具的选择

目前市面上有许多抓包工具,以下是一些常用的抓包工具:

  1. Wireshark:一款功能强大的网络协议分析工具,支持多种操作系统,界面友好,易于上手。
  2. Fiddler:一款Web调试代理工具,适用于Windows系统,可以捕获HTTP和HTTPS数据包。
  3. Charles:一款强大的网络调试工具,支持多种平台,可以捕获HTTP、HTTPS、WebSocket等数据包。

抓包分析数据的方法

确定抓包目标

在进行抓包分析之前,首先需要确定抓包目标,即需要分析的网络流量,可以通过设置过滤器来实现,只捕获指定IP地址、端口号或协议类型的数据包。

选择合适的抓包位置

抓包位置的选择对抓包结果有很大影响,以下是一些常见的抓包位置:

数据抓包与分析实战指南-图2

(1)本地网络接口:在本地计算机的网络接口上进行抓包,可以捕获本地计算机发送和接收的数据包。 (2)路由器:在路由器上进行抓包,可以捕获整个局域网内的数据包。 (3)交换机:在交换机上进行抓包,可以捕获整个网络的数据包。

设置过滤器

根据分析需求,设置合适的过滤器,只捕获HTTP请求、只捕获特定IP地址的数据包等。

分析数据包

通过抓包工具分析数据包,可以了解以下信息:

(1)数据包结构:包括源IP地址、目标IP地址、端口号、协议类型等。 (2)数据包内容:包括HTTP请求、响应、数据包头部信息等。 (3)网络性能:包括延迟、丢包率、带宽利用率等。

解决问题

根据抓包分析结果,可以定位网络故障、优化网络性能、提高网络安全等。

数据抓包与分析实战指南-图3

常见问题解答(FAQs)

Q1:如何选择合适的抓包工具?

A1:选择抓包工具时,应考虑以下因素:

(1)操作系统兼容性:确保抓包工具与操作系统兼容。 (2)功能需求:根据分析需求选择具有相应功能的抓包工具。 (3)易用性:选择界面友好、易于上手的抓包工具。

Q2:如何设置过滤器以捕获特定数据包?

A2:设置过滤器的方法如下:

(1)打开抓包工具,进入过滤器设置界面。 (2)根据分析需求,设置相应的过滤条件,源IP地址、目标IP地址、端口号、协议类型等。 (3)点击“应用”或“确定”按钮,过滤器生效。

本站部分图片及内容来源网络,版权归原作者所有,转载目的为传递知识,不代表本站立场。若侵权或违规联系Email:zjx77377423@163.com 核实后第一时间删除。 转载请注明出处:https://blog.huochengrm.cn/ask/51982.html

分享:
扫描分享到社交APP
上一篇
下一篇
发表列表
请登录后评论...
游客游客
此处应有掌声~
评论列表

还没有评论,快来说点什么吧~